#66631d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66631d is composed of 40% red, 38.8%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.9% magenta, 71.6%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 57.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 25.7%. #66631d color hex could be obtained by blending #ccc63a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#66631d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a03 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#66631d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434340 is the less saturated color, while #7f7a04 is the most saturated one.
